What's the job?

Leading a small but dedicated team, you’ll travel around local stores to deliver range changes that make our displays stand out in a competitive market. You’ll be involved in everything from planning the change, doing the practical tasks required and working out the most efficient ways to deliver the project on time. You’ll motivate, reward and inspire your team, learning and adapting to discover better ways of working, as you go.

Disability Confident
A Disability Confident employer will generally offer an interview to any applicant that declares they have a disability and meets the minimum criteria for the job as defined by the employer. It is important to note that in certain recruitment situations such as high-volume, seasonal and high-peak times, the employer may wish to limit the overall numbers of interviews offered to both disabled people and non-disabled people.
